Evanston Phonics Tutoring FAQ
Phonics is an essential skill children need to develop in order to understand the written word and become proficient in reading. It allows children to decode individual letters and understand how they work together to form complex sounds. Studying what sounds letters represent, and then understanding the words represented by the combination of letters, forms the basis of this indispensable ability. By understanding phonics, your child can develop the reading skills they need to succeed in school and in life. Children need to be instructed in phonics from an early age so that they can develop an understanding of the patterns that translate spoken words into written language. Being able to identify the sounds that the alphabet represents is the starting point a child's reading education. Once they know the what letters characterize, they can sound out words and learn to begin to understand writing. A focused, sequential approach to phonics education has been proven to be the most efficient approach to developing an understanding of reading.
